How is the value of pain and suffering determined in motor accident cases?

In motor accident cases, determining the value of pain and suffering is a complex process that involves considering various factors and subjective assessments. Unlike economic damages such as medical expenses or lost wages, which can be calculated based on objective evidence, pain and suffering damages are more intangible and subjective. Here are some common methods used to determine the value of pain and suffering in motor accident cases: Multiplier Method: One common approach is the multiplier method, where the plaintiff's economic damages (such as medical expenses and lost income) are multiplied by a certain factor to arrive at the value of pain and suffering. The multiplier typically ranges from 1.5 to 5, depending on factors such as the severity of the injuries, the impact on the plaintiff's life, and the duration of recovery. Per Diem Method: Another method is the per diem method, where a daily rate is assigned to the plaintiff's pain and suffering for each day they experience discomfort or impairment as a result of the accident. The total value of pain and suffering is then calculated by multiplying the per diem rate by the number of days the plaintiff is expected to suffer. Subjective Assessment: Courts and juries may also rely on their subjective assessments of the plaintiff's pain and suffering based on the evidence presented, including testimony from the plaintiff, medical records, expert opinions, and witness accounts. Factors such as the nature and severity of the injuries, the degree of physical and emotional pain, the impact on the plaintiff's daily activities and quality of life, and any long-term or permanent effects are taken into consideration. Comparative Analysis: Attorneys may analyze jury verdicts and settlements in similar cases to assess the range of compensation awarded for pain and suffering. This comparative analysis helps establish a benchmark for determining the value of pain and suffering based on precedents and trends in similar cases. Non-Economic Damages Caps: Some jurisdictions impose caps or limits on non-economic damages, including pain and suffering, in motor accident cases. These caps may restrict the maximum amount of compensation that can be awarded for pain and suffering, regardless of the severity of the injuries or the impact on the plaintiff's life. It's important to note that there is no precise formula for calculating the value of pain and suffering, and the determination is inherently subjective. Each case is unique, and the value of pain and suffering depends on the specific circumstances, evidence, and legal standards applicable to the case.
